Iran's military declares Strait of Hormuz re-closure; US and UKMTO say unverified
20 JUN 2026 · 1400Z
Iran's joint military command declared the Strait of Hormuz closed in response to alleged ceasefire violations. Authorities assess this as strategic messaging rather than an operational closure: JMIC Advisory 009-26 (18 Jun) rates the Regional Threat Level 'Moderate' (down from Substantial/Severe) and judges the strait open, with no independent confirmation of a physical closure or new vessel attacks; the U.S. (CENTCOM/Energy Secretary) reports dozens of ships still transiting via the southern Omani route.
